Making personalized ID badge holders can be a fun and meaningful craft project, especially when drawing inspiration from cultural icons and symbols like Puerto Rico and Bad Bunny. I recently embarked on creating my own badge holders to showcase my pride and fandom, and it was an enjoyable experience. Starting with basic materials such as clear plastic sleeves, colorful fabric, and some creative patches or prints, I focused on incorporating Puerto Rican flags and images related to Bad Bunny’s unique style. The key was to balance vibrancy with functionality, ensuring the badge holder was both durable and eye-catching. One tip I found helpful was to use heat transfer vinyl for adding graphics or text—this method adheres well to fabrics and lasts through daily wear. Another was to include bunny ear shapes or silhouettes, tying into the #badbunny theme, which gives a playful and trendy touch to what might otherwise be a simple accessory. Sharing these crafts with friends sparked conversations about Puerto Rican heritage and the global reach of artists like Bad Bunny, making the project even more rewarding. It’s amazing how something as small as an ID badge holder can become a personal statement and a tribute to cultural pride. For those interested in making their own, I recommend experimenting with different materials such as leather or felt, and even adding small embellishments like pins or beads. This not only enhances the aesthetic but also makes your badge holder truly one-of-a-kind. Whether for school, work, or events, these unique ID badge holders are a fantastic way to express yourself creatively.
